With the cost-of-living set to cause concern for some householders leading to conclude the need to turn off heating systems and electrical appliances in a bid to save money, Long Eaton and Sawley Churches have come together to offer what are being described as 'Warm Spaces' across the area this Winter.
- MONDAYS:
- Petersham Hall, Grasmere Road, Long Eaton: 9:30am to 11:30am - including a hot breakfast and chat.
- Christchurch Methodist Church, Derby Road, Long Eaton: 11:00am to 2:00pm - including soup and a hot drink.
- TUESDAYS:
- 'Time to Talk' at the Infusion Coffee Shop, Derby Road, Long Eaton: 1:30pm to 3:00pm for free hot drinks.

- WEDNESDAYS:
- 'Welcome on Wednesday' at St. John's Church, Canal Street, Long Eaton: 11:00am for refreshments, 12noon for a hot lunch, 1:00pm to 3:00pm for well-being activities.

- THURSDAYS:
- 'Together on Thursday' at Trinity Methodist Church, next to Aldi: 10:30am for hot drinks, 12noon for a hot meal.

- FRIDAYS:
- 'Food and Friends on Fridays' at St. Mary's Church, Wilsthorpe Road, Sawley (near to the Railway Station): 10:30am to 2:00pm for hot drinks, toast and soup.
All sessions are open to all and are free to use.
